Soybeans Extend Gains Through Friday Trading

Soybeans were higher overnight and extended gains through the day session. Support was established overnight against the 50-day moving average, and technical buying continued to support March soybeans into late Friday. Hogs Rally To End The Week

Following a firm start to the day, strong demand developed in CME hog futures which took prices to strong gains into late in the day.
